Born as conjoined – and therefore genetically identical – twin sisters, Lori Lynn and Dori Schappell (USA, b. 18 September 1961) became the First same-sex conjoined twins to identify as different genders when, in 2007, Dori declared that he was transgender, identifying himself as a male named George.
